Canadian comedy is structured

Canadian comedy has a lot of satirical elements and is often political. Many shows even make political statements. Some focus on pop culture and society. CODCO was a case in point. It made headlines after the CBC refused airing a sketch. History Bites also mocked current events.

Canadian comedians often address racial disparities in their material. A common example is the 'Newfie joke'. Also, jokes aimed at French Canadians are available. Comedy writing can be studied at post-secondary levels at Humber College in Toronto and the Ecole nationale de l'humour in Montreal. Both cities also host Just for Laughs, a comedy festival, and the Just for Laughs museum. This is an international comedy museum.

Canadian comedy: The actors

Numerous actors have appeared in many roles over the course of Canadian comedy's history. David Steinberg was one of these performers. He was born to a Romanian rabbi and attended a rabbinical school before studying at the University of Chicago. He joined the Second City Improvisation troupe after graduating from university. In the 1950s and 60s, many famous actors made their careers with the Second City. Steinberg spent two years performing with this group, honing his material and preparing for his own solo show.

Trailer Park Boys and Canadian comedy: The Impact of Trailer Park Boys

It is difficult to overstate the impact of Trailer Park Boys' comedy on Canadian comedy. This show, based on the true story of two trailer park boys, was a global phenomenon. It has been described as "the other side of COPS". It pioneered mockumentary formats years before The Office and established the genre of "lowlife comedy".

Clattenburg had previously worked in Halifax local television and filmed the pilot entirely on his own. He flew to Toronto then to pitch the idea to television executives. But it wasn't easy to sell the show. He finally gave up pitching his idea. He then joined forces with Barrie Duncan, a producer and cold-called Showcase.
